Water and Wastewater Management, Delhi, India

Client

Delhi Jal Board (DJB)

Location

Delhi, India

Capacity

O&M of 22 STPs (670 MLD), 22 PS and underground network of > 3,000 km.

O&M Scope Across Drinking Water and Wastewater Treatment Facilities

WABAG’s scope includes the operation and maintenance of:

  • 1 Drinking Water Treatment Plant (Dwarka) – 220,000 m³/day
  • 3 Wastewater Treatment Plants with a combined capacity of 334,400 m³/day:
    • Rithala WWTP – 187,000 m³/day
    • Pappankalan WWTP – 91,000 m³/day
    • Keshopur WWTP – 56,400 m³/day
  • 1 Sewage Pumping Station (Possangipur) – 41,639 m³/day

This integrated portfolio ensures the effective functioning of Delhi’s core water infrastructure.
